[tor-bugs] #27784 [Core Tor/Chutney]: chutney/tools/test-network.sh works fine but failing transmission!

Tor Bug Tracker & Wiki blackhole at torproject.org
Wed Sep 19 23:00:33 UTC 2018


#27784: chutney/tools/test-network.sh works fine but failing transmission!
----------------------------------+----------------------
     Reporter:  teor              |      Owner:  teor
         Type:  defect            |     Status:  assigned
     Priority:  Medium            |  Milestone:
    Component:  Core Tor/Chutney  |    Version:
     Severity:  Normal            |   Keywords:
Actual Points:                    |  Parent ID:
       Points:                    |   Reviewer:
      Sponsor:                    |
----------------------------------+----------------------
 Moved from
 https://github.com/torproject/chutney/commit/36fc77e3a1047714210b7d3040977352c184339f#commitcomment-30558981

 Hi,
 chutney/tools/test-network.sh works fine but failing transmission!
 Whats the problem could be?
 Is the issues of onion urls? I couldn't able to reach to the .onion it is
 trying to connect.
 Please see the log below:
 {{{
 test-network.sh: using CHUTNEY_DNS_CONF '/dev/null'
 test-network.sh: no $TOR_DIR, chutney will use $CHUTNEY_TOR and
 $CHUTNEY_TOR_GENCERT as tor binary paths, or search $PATH for tor binary
 names
 test-network.sh: $CHUTNEY_PATH not valid, using this script's location
 test-network.sh: Setting $CHUTNEY_TOR to the standard binary name in PATH
 test-network.sh: Setting $CHUTNEY_TOR_GENCERT to the standard binary name
 in PATH
 test-network.sh: Using $CHUTNEY_TOR: 'tor' and $CHUTNEY_TOR_GENCERT: 'tor-
 gencert'
 Using Python 2.7.12
 Sending SIGINT to nodes
 Waiting for nodes to finish.
 Removing stale lock file for test000a ...
 Removing stale lock file for test001a ...
 Removing stale lock file for test002a ...
 bootstrap-network.sh: bootstrapping network: bridges+hs-v2
 Using Python 2.7.12
 NOTE: creating '/home/aakanksha/chutney/tools/./../net/nodes.1537347299',
 linking to '/home/aakanksha/chutney/tools/./../net/nodes'
 Creating identity key
 /home/aakanksha/chutney/net/nodes/000a/keys/authority_identity_key for
 test000a with tor-gencert --create-identity-key --passphrase-fd 0 -i
 /home/aakanksha/chutney/net/nodes/000a/keys/authority_identity_key -s
 /home/aakanksha/chutney/net/nodes/000a/keys/authority_signing_key -c
 /home/aakanksha/chutney/net/nodes/000a/keys/authority_certificate -m 12 -a
 127.0.0.1:7000
 Creating identity key
 /home/aakanksha/chutney/net/nodes/001a/keys/authority_identity_key for
 test001a with tor-gencert --create-identity-key --passphrase-fd 0 -i
 /home/aakanksha/chutney/net/nodes/001a/keys/authority_identity_key -s
 /home/aakanksha/chutney/net/nodes/001a/keys/authority_signing_key -c
 /home/aakanksha/chutney/net/nodes/001a/keys/authority_certificate -m 12 -a
 127.0.0.1:7001
 Creating identity key
 /home/aakanksha/chutney/net/nodes/002a/keys/authority_identity_key for
 test002a with tor-gencert --create-identity-key --passphrase-fd 0 -i
 /home/aakanksha/chutney/net/nodes/002a/keys/authority_identity_key -s
 /home/aakanksha/chutney/net/nodes/002a/keys/authority_signing_key -c
 /home/aakanksha/chutney/net/nodes/002a/keys/authority_certificate -m 12 -a
 127.0.0.1:7002
 Creating identity key
 /home/aakanksha/chutney/net/nodes/003ba/keys/authority_identity_key for
 test003ba with tor-gencert --create-identity-key --passphrase-fd 0 -i
 /home/aakanksha/chutney/net/nodes/003ba/keys/authority_identity_key -s
 /home/aakanksha/chutney/net/nodes/003ba/keys/authority_signing_key -c
 /home/aakanksha/chutney/net/nodes/003ba/keys/authority_certificate -m 12
 -a 127.0.0.1:7003
 Using Python 2.7.12
 Starting nodes

 Using Python 2.7.12
 test000a is running with PID 6746
 test001a is running with PID 6749
 test002a is running with PID 6752
 test003ba is running with PID 6755
 test004r is running with PID 6758
 test005r is running with PID 6761
 test006r is running with PID 6764
 test007r is running with PID 6767
 test008br is running with PID 6770
 test009c is running with PID 6789
 test010bc is running with PID 6800
 test011h is running with PID 6819
 12/12 nodes are running
 Waiting 20 seconds for a consensus containing relays to be generated...
 Running 1 verify rounds...
 Using Python 2.7.12
 Verifying data transmission: (retrying for up to 60 seconds)
 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Connecting:
 Exit to 127.0.0.1:4747 via client localhost:9009
 Exit to 127.0.0.1:4747 via client localhost:9010
 HS to quynxpiivmezm6mg.onion:5858 (127.0.0.1:4747) via client
 localhost:9009
 Transmitting Data:

 Transmission: Failure
 Set CHUTNEY_DEBUG to diagnose.
 Completed 1 of 1 verify rounds.
 Using Python 2.7.12
 Sending SIGINT to nodes
 Waiting for nodes to finish.
 Removing stale lock file for test000a ...
 Removing stale lock file for test001a ...
 Removing stale lock file for test002a ...
 Removing stale lock file for test003ba ...
 Removing stale lock file for test004r ...
 Removing stale lock file for test005r ...
 Removing stale lock file for test006r ...
 Removing stale lock file for test007r ...
 Removing stale lock file for test008br ...
 Removing stale lock file for test009c ...
 Removing stale lock file for test010bc ...
 Removing stale lock file for test011h ...
 Summary: nodes
 Detail: chutney/tools/warnings.sh
 /home/aakanksha/chutney/tools/./../net/nodes.1537347299
 Warning: You are running Tor as root. You don't need to, and you probably
 shouldn't. Number: 12
 }}}

--
Ticket URL: <https://trac.torproject.org/projects/tor/ticket/27784>
Tor Bug Tracker & Wiki <https://trac.torproject.org/>
The Tor Project: anonymity online


More information about the tor-bugs mailing list